.....so I have a 2009 4.6 V8 and with this Artic freeze we just experienced, it must of messed up my headunit ( I'm getting no sound at all ) .......this is my 2nd headunit since I bought this car back in 2008 and my question is , has anyone replaced their headunit with an aftermarket headunit with Android auto, something like this.......... FOR 2009-2014 HYUNDAI GENESIS SEDAN ANDROID 13 CARPLAY CAR RADIO STEREO GPS NAVI | eBay

Or this


And if so have you had any issues after the install with the headunit working with the genesis......thanks in advance
 
So as I'm in my car today I realize that I'll be giving up alot of options that are worked thru the headunit and it will render the center round control knob useless along with the screen showing the temp or the blower on feet or windows......so it's either replace with a headunit giving me Android auto, maps, bluetooth etc and give up all the stock funtions controlled off of the stock headunit or I have to keep the stock headunit and maybe disconnect the speaker connection from the rear of the stock headunit and run it off of a Bluetooth DSP maybe.......have to map this out
